Transaction 63de4eaf040b8776429b01dad5943dd3f24dd3c7a21fd156aa85b9eff30147ac

107 Input
2 Outputs
  • 63de4eaf040b8776429b01dad5943dd3f24dd3c7a21fd156aa85b9eff30147ac:0
  • value  1320433675
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
  • 63de4eaf040b8776429b01dad5943dd3f24dd3c7a21fd156aa85b9eff30147ac:1
  • value  52227
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h